Operation
When the UNA Reversion Timer is set to 0, a call that reverts to the attendant
and is not answered, continues to ring at the attendant. It does not revert to
UNA. When the UNA Reversion Timer is set to a value other than 0, a call
that reverts to the attendant and is not answered within the specified time
reverts to UNA.
To answer a UNA call:
1. Go off-hook.
2. Dial 78.
or
1. Directly pick up the trunk by pressing the dedicated trunk key.

*Forwarding to UNA for CO Held Call

Description
An extension can forward certain calls to UNA. If an inside extension (such
as an automated attendant) receives a CO call, it places the CO call on hold
and dials the forwarding extension. Then, the call will forward to UNA.
Internal calls, direct calls to the forwarding extension, or T1 network calls
ring the extension. They do not forward to UNA.
This feature is particularly useful in a situation when calls come into an
automated attendant and then, on caller selection, may transfer to an
extension such as the attendant. When the extension user goes on break etc.,
the calls can be forwarded to UNA to ensure that the call is handled.
